It’s going to be a maiden final for the World No. 114, who managed to clinch this thrilling win against the 17-time Grand Slam champion and four-time winner in Hamburg. Federer took a wild card for the Hamburg tournament after he was stunned by Sergiy Stakhovsky in the second round at Wimbledon.

Delbonis will face Fabio Fognini in the final tussle of the tournament. Italian knocked out third-seeded Nicolas Almagro of Spain 6-4, 7-6 (1) to reach the finals.

Meanwhile, in the Swedish Open, Serena Williams breezed through the semi-finals as she outwitted Klara Zakopalova 6-0, 6-4. Williams showed her dominance as she managed to win the first eight games in a row but Czech did well to take the second set to 2-2.

In the other semi-final of the contest, Sweden's Johanna Larsson did a massive turnaround as she outplayed Italy's Flavia Pennetta 2-6, 6-3, 6-4.
